Distance From Bronkhorstspruit Airport to Warsaw Chopin Airport

The distance from Bronkhorstspruit Airport () to Warsaw Chopin Airport (WAW) is 5406 miles or 8699 kilometers or 4694 nautical miles.

How long does it take to travel from Bronkhorstspruit ( South Africa ) to Warsaw ( Poland )?

A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Bronkhorstspruit and Warsaw takes around 12 hours 25 minutes.
Estimated flight time from Bronkhorstspruit Airport, Bronkhorstspruit, South Africa to Warsaw Chopin Airport, Warsaw, Poland is 12 hours 25 minutes under avarage conditions.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ind direction/speed or weather conditions. This calculation does not include the departure and landing times of the aircraft.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ight?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
